About St Annes Kite Festival

The 2026 award winning St Anne’s Kite Festival will take place in September, this date being identified by suitable tides for everyone’s safety. Joined by kite teams from across the UK and beyond, the event is a unique partnership between Fylde Council and kite fliers SmileFactor10 with ongoing support from St Annes Town Council. The skies above St Anne’s seafront will be awash with colour on Friday evening, Saturday and Sunday as fabulous display kites take to the air on the beach adjacent to the pier. There will be five flying arenas on the beach, including one outside of the dog control zone, so visitors with dogs can get close up to some of the kite action.

There is an illuminated kite flying evening on Friday 4th September. There will be a fairground on the beach and additional food and drink stalls on the Promenade, so if you’re looking for refreshments you are very much encouraged to visit the town centre too or bring your own picnic.

Weather permitting, the event promises a thrilling and thoroughly enjoyable trip out for young and old alike. Timings for kite flying for 2025 are as follows:

Friday 4th – 12 noon to 10pm featuring illuminated kite flying

Saturday 5th – 11am to 5pm (N.B. Fairground will operate into the evening)

Sunday 6th – 11am to 4pm

Plus, in 2026 an artisan market featuring local producers in the Promenade Gardens.

Please note the event is entirely weather dependent and the planned programme may be changed without notice, for safety reasons. The dates have been chosen as the planned tides support this.
